MHGC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review
71 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Morgans Hotel Group Co. (MHGC)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$54.3M — down 11% from $61M a quarter earlier.
Sellers outnumbered buyers: 13 funds closed out of MHGC and 8 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 22 trimmed existing stakes and 20 added.
The largest buyer was Millennium Management, adding an estimated $611K. The largest seller was Seven Locks Capital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.76M sold.
